The President of the United States of America, authorized by Act of Congress July 9, 1918, takes pride in presenting the Silver Star (Posthumously) to Private First Class Adolph J. Negri (ASN: 39034667), United States Army, for gallantry in action against the enemy while serving with the 334th Infantry Regiment, 84th Infantry Division, in action against the enemy in Germany, on 20 November 1944. When enemy machine gun fire delayed the advance of his company on a German town, Private First Class Negri, moving forward aggressively with his light machine gun, assaulted the enemy position alone in an effort to enable the advance to continue. He lost his life in this action when fire from several enemy positions was directed upon him.
